Quadro P2000 Max Q and Radeon R6 Carrizo are Laptop Graphics Cards

Note: Quadro P2000 Max Q and Radeon R6 Carrizo are only used in laptop graphics. They have lower GPU clock speed compared to the desktop variant, which results in lower power consumption, but also 10-30% lower gaming performance.   • Quadro P2000 Max Q is used in Mobile workstations, and Radeon R6 Carrizo - in Laptops.
  • Quadro P2000 Max Q is build with Pascal architecture, and Radeon R6 Carrizo - with GCN 1.2/2.0.
  • Quadro P2000 Max Q is manufactured by 14 nm process technology, and Radeon R6 Carrizo - by 28 nm process technology.
